How they compare

Côte d'Ivoire currently reports 11.8% against 11.5% in Ghana, a difference of 0.3%.

The two have swapped places 1 time across 18 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Ghana ahead.

Côte d'Ivoire ranks 83rd and Ghana ranks 84th of 97 countries.

Across the 2 decades both report, Côte d'Ivoire averaged higher in 1 and Ghana in 1.
